Activity of microbiota in the rhizosphere of lentil under the influence of biological preparations

Current conditions of production lead to the violation of the balance among different groups of microbiota. As a result, there is a necessity to use agricultural measures aimed at increasing agronomically valuable microorganisms in rhizosphere. Application of microbial preparations opens a prospect of their extensive introduction in agriculture, allows decreasing the amount of mineral fertilizers, the production of which requires a substantial energy use. The aim of our research is to determine the influence of gel form of microbial preparation Rhizobium leguminosarum Lens, strain K-29 and plant growth regulator Regoplant on the number of microbiota and its activity in the rhizosphere of lentil. Vegetation experiments were carried out in a four-time replication according to the vegetation method described by Z.I. Zhurbytskyi. The results of the research have shown that the integrated application of PPP Regoplant and microbial preparation Rhizobium legominosarum Lens strain K-29 stimulates the microbiological activity of rhizosphere in lentil plantings as well as enzyme activity. The highest indexes of the number of lentil rhizosphere bacteria formed in the variants with the application of plant growth regulator Regoplant 50 ml/ha applied at the background of pre-sowing treatment of seed with microbiological preparation Rhizobium leguminosarum Lens strain К-29 2 l/t together with Regoplant 250 ml/t. This exceeded control by 61%, micromycete by 52% and actinomycete by 48% with a simultaneous increase in enzyme activity by 48%, 29 % and 66 % for invertase, catalase and protease, respectively
